#AskTheExpert I have itching during my night time, what should I do. I am 7 months pregnant

A. Nighttime itching during pregnancy can be uncomfortable, and it's essential to find relief while ensuring the safety of both you and your baby. It's important to consult with your healthcare provider if you experience severe or persistent itching, as it can sometimes be a sign of a more serious condition like cholestasis of pregnancy. Here are some general tips to relieve nighttime itching during pregnancy: 1. **Stay Hydrated:** Drink plenty of water to keep your skin hydrated, which can help reduce itching. 2. **Wear Comfortable Clothing:** Choose loose-fitting, breathable fabrics like cotton to avoid irritation from tight or synthetic clothing. 3. **Avoid Hot Baths or Showers:** Hot water can worsen itching. Use lukewarm water for bathing instead. 4. **Moisturize:** Apply a hypoallergenic, fragrance-free moisturizer to keep your skin hydrated. Look for products that are safe for pregnancy. 5. **Cool Compress:** Applying a cool, damp washcloth to itchy areas can provide relief. 6. **Avoid Harsh Soaps:** Use mild, unscented soap to prevent further skin irritation. 7. **Maintain Short Nails:** Keep your fingernails short to minimize any damage from scratching. 8. **Relaxation Techniques:** Stress can exacerbate itching. Practice relaxation techniques like deep breathing or prenatal yoga to help manage stress. 9. **Pregnancy-Safe Anti-Itch Creams:** Consult with your healthcare provider about using pregnancy-safe anti-itch creams. They may recommend over-the-counter options that are safe for use during pregnancy. 10. **Aloe Vera:** Aloe vera gel can provide soothing relief for itchy skin. Ensure that it's pure aloe vera without any added ingredients. 11. **Oatmeal Baths:** Colloidal oatmeal baths can be soothing for itchy skin. You can find oatmeal bath products specifically designed for pregnant women. 12. **Avoid Scratching:** Although it can be challenging, try to avoid scratching as it can worsen itching and potentially damage the skin. If you experience severe itching, especially on the palms of your hands and the soles of your feet, or if itching is accompanied by other symptoms like jaundice or dark urine, contact your healthcare provider immediately. These could be signs of a more serious condition, and prompt medical attention is crucial. Remember that every pregnancy is different, and it's important to consult with your healthcare provider for personalized guidance on managing itching and ensuring a healthy pregnancy.
